【开源项目】当下最火的开源项目,你可以不做,但不能不知道!

本期推荐开源项目目录:

1. ChatGPT 网页应用(AI)
2. AI 换脸(AI)
3. API 调用 Midjourney 进行 AI 画图(AI)
4. 如何使用 Open AI 的 API?(AI)
5. 中华古诗词数据库
6. 动画编程

01. ChatGPT 网页应用

基于 ChatGPT-Next-Web 二次开发的 ChatGPT 网页付费系统,包含用户管理模块和后台看板。

ChatGPT-Admin-Web 付费系统包含七个模块,包括:内容接口、用户系统、支付、敏感词过滤、自由聊天、分销、收益

在这里插入图片描述

编辑

添加图片注释,不超过 140 字(可选)

开源地址:github.com/AprilNEA/Ch…

在这里插入图片描述

编辑

添加图片注释,不超过 140 字(可选)

02. AI 换脸

适用于视频聊天的 AI 换脸模型,你可以使用这个 AI 模型替换摄像头中的面部或视频中的面部。这是一些例子:

在这里插入图片描述

编辑

添加图片注释,不超过 140 字(可选)

开源地址:github.com/iperov/Deep…

03. API 调用 Midjourney 进行 AI 画图

通过代理 MidJourney 的 Discord 频道,实现 api 形式调用AI绘图。

前提是你要注册 Midjourney 账号、并在 Discord 创建在自己的频道和机器人,然后就可以根据这个项目的指引一步步去使用 Api 调用 Midjourney 了。

开源地址:github.com/novicezk/mi…

在这里插入图片描述

编辑

添加图片注释,不超过 140 字(可选)

04. 如何使用 Open AI 的 API?

Open AI-Cook Book 是一本 Open AI 的 API 使用指南,提供了一些通过 Open AI 的 API 搭建任务的示例代码。

开源地址:github.com/openai/open…

在这里插入图片描述

编辑

添加图片注释,不超过 140 字(可选)

05. 中华古诗词数据库

为了让古诗词这个人类瑰宝传承下去,中华古诗词数据库诞生了。

这个项目整理了中华大量的古诗词,支持 Json 格式。数据库包含唐宋两朝近一万四千古诗人的作品, 接近 5.5 万首唐诗、26 万宋诗. 两宋时期1564位词人,21050首词。

开源地址:github.com/chinese-poe…

在这里插入图片描述

编辑

添加图片注释,不超过 140 字(可选)

  1. 动画编程

Motion Canvas 是一个 TypeScript 库,可以通过编程的方式生成动画,并提供所述动画的实时预览的编辑器。

开源地址:github.com/motion-canv…

在这里插入图片描述

编辑

添加图片注释,不超过 140 字(可选)

历史盘点

逛逛 GitHub 每天推荐一个好玩有趣的开源项目。历史推荐的开源项目已经收录到 GitHub 项目,欢迎 Star:

地址:https://github.com/Wechat-ggGitHub/Awesome-GitHub-Repo

在这里插入图片描述

最后,编程资料、学习路线图、源代码、软件安装包等!都可以【点击这里】领取!码文不易,求各位看官动动小手给个关注吧~

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
您好!对于不分离的Spring Boot开源项目,我可以为您提供一些建议和示例。以下是一个简单的Spring Boot项目示例,它没有分离前后端,而是通过Thymeleaf模板引擎将前端页面直接渲染到服务器端返回给客户端。 首先,您需要创建一个Spring Boot项目。可以使用Spring Initializr(https://start.spring.io/)进行初始化,选择适合您的项目依赖和配置。 接下来,您可以创建一个Controller类来处理请求和返回页面。例如: ```java @Controller public class HelloController { @GetMapping("/") public String hello(Model model) { model.addAttribute("message", "Hello, Spring Boot!"); return "hello"; } } ``` 上述代码中,我们使用`@Controller`注解标记该类为控制器,`@GetMapping("/")`指定了处理根路径的请求。在`hello`方法中,我们将一个名为"message"的属性添加到Model对象中,并返回字符串"hello"作为视图名称。 接下来,您可以创建一个Thymeleaf模板文件来渲染页面。在resources/templates目录下创建一个名为"hello.html"的文件,并添加以下内容: ```html <!DOCTYPE html> <html lang="en" xmlns:th="http://www.thymeleaf.org"> <head> <meta charset="UTF-8"> <title>Hello</title> </head> <body> <h1 th:text="${message}"></h1> </body> </html> ``` 在上述代码中,我们使用Thymeleaf的语法`${message}`来动态显示"message"属性的值。 最后,您需要运行该Spring Boot应用程序。您可以使用Maven或Gradle构建工具运行应用程序,并访问http://localhost:8080/来查看结果。 这是一个简单的不分离Spring Boot开源项目示例,希望对您有所帮助!如果您有任何其他问题,请随时提问。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值